Hey everyone,

If you build custom PolyTrack maps and want a cleaner way to share them, PolyTrackCodes now has a public track submission flow.

Instead of only dropping a code in chat, you can submit your track for review and, if it passes, get a public track page with:

  • your creator credit
  • difficulty + category
  • a full overview image
  • a shareable link other players can open later

What to include

  • Track name
  • Your name / username
  • A working email (private; only used for the review result)
  • Difficulty and category
  • A short description with real driving details
  • The full track code
  • A zoomed-out editor screenshot of the whole layout
  • Optional: a YouTube showcase video

You can also submit an update if you improved a track after an earlier review or publication. Just point to the original track and explain what changed.

What helps a submission pass

  • The code imports and the track is finishable
  • The overview image shows the full layout, not a driving-camera close-up
  • Difficulty feels honest
  • Description mentions at least a couple of real features (hardest section, a tip, what the track tests)
  • Original work only

What happens after you submit

  1. We check that the code loads and matches the description
  2. Strong tracks get cleaned up for title/description/preview quality
  3. You get either the published link, or a short note on what to improve
  4. If you revise it later, you can resubmit as an update
